In context1 Samuel 18:17

And Saul said to David, “Behold, my eldest daughter Merab, I will give you as a wife; only be a son of valor for me and fight the battles of the LORD .” And Saul said, “Do not be my hand against him, but let the hand of the Philistines be against him.”
